The Manor welcome
their guests Wingate & Finchley from the Ryman League
on this Sunny Sunday afternoon. The prize, is a place
in the 1st Qualifying Round of the FA Cup against East
Thurrock United.

The home side
look the more threatening in the opening minutes, when
a sublime ball played over the top of the retreating
Wingate defence, into the path of inform Striker Ricky
Defretias, Wingate keeper, David ;ovell alert to the
danger slides out, sweeping the ball from beneath the
feet of Defretias.

A few minutes
later, Manor's Tasewell Thompson wins the ball on the
by-line, the defender spells off the pitch, leaving
the Manor front man time as he pushes towards goal,
slices the ball into the path of Phil Vermeuken, who
squares the ball into the path of Lee Canham, who blasts
a shot just over the bar.

7 minutes gone
and Manor's Tony Marsh is up ended 30 yards from goal,
Wallace steps up and smashes the ball against the Wingate
wall out for a throw.
11 minutes gone
and Wingate's first attack on the Manor goal, down the
right, a delightful cross to the far post, a simple
tap-in from an unmarked player, as Wingate take the
lead 1-0.

50th minute and
against the run of play once more, Wingate take advantage
of some sloppy defending, too much room allows Wingate
to score their second from a close range, chip over
Darren Smyths head! making it 2-0 to Wingate!

Tasewell working
hard, collects the ball on the edge of the area, turns
his back to goal, then twists as he fires a shot in,
rebounds off the hand of a defender, the ball falls
to the feet of Tasewell who pokes the ball towards goal,
the keeper takes the sting out of the ball, however
the ball rolls over the goal-line, the Official blows
for a penalty, and gives a red Card for handball. Jamie
Wallace steps up to take the penalty, another fabulous
save by David Lovell, the ball rebounds into the path
of Neil Barratt who smashes the ball onto the post!

Wallace trying
to make up for the missed penalty, attacks Wingate,
into the area and blasts the ball low and hard, Lovell
who is having an excellent game, denies Wallace once
more by pushing the ball wide.

As the clock
ticks down, both teams missing opportunities. The game
finally finishing 2-0 to the Wingate. The Visitors obviously
over-joy'd at their success. The Manor worked hard but
failed to find the killer touch on the day.
